Withdrawing funds refers to transferring settled Hong Kong dollars, Chinese yuan, or US dollars from a securities account to one's Hong Kong bank account or other overseas bank account.
Tips:
1.Currently, only funds can be withdrawn to Hong Kong bank cards or other overseas bank cards;
2. The process of withdrawing funds may incur bank transaction fees;
3. The account holder of the bank account must have the same name as the securities account, and withdrawals to other people's bank accounts are not supported;
4. The withdrawn funds need to be settled with the exchange, and the settlement time for Hong Kong and US stocks is T+2. Users can check the specific "withdrawal amount" on the withdrawal funds page/personal account page;
5. Fund withdrawal methods: Fuzhe supports FPS fast transfer, local interbank transfer, and international wire transfer.
FPS speed fast export:Applicable to Hong Kong bank account receipts (remittances not exceeding HKD 1 million or RMB);
Local interbank transfer and remittance:Applicable for Hong Kong bank account receipts (remittances exceeding HKD 1 million or RMB), applicable for USD remittances;
International wire transfer:Applicable to receiving payments from other overseas bank accounts.
6.The deadline for processing withdrawal requests is 1:00 pm on working days. Any withdrawal requests that exceed the deadline will be processed on the following working day;
7.During holidays and market closures, banks may take synchronized vacations, which may affect the processing time of fund withdrawals. The specific time of receipt will be subject to the actual processing by the bank.

(1) Query the available withdrawal amount, select the withdrawal currency and withdrawal method, and submit the application;
Note: Before applying for withdrawal of funds, please first check and confirm your "withdrawable amount", and then proceed with the withdrawal application (note that the amount requested for withdrawal must not exceed the "withdrawable amount")
(2) Query the status of fund extraction. The description of "status" is as follows:
'Unprocessed': means that you have submitted your application and notified Fuzhe that Fuzhe has not yet processed the application (the deadline for processing withdrawal requests is 1:00 pm on working days, and any withdrawal requests exceeding the deadline will be processed on the following working day).
'Remitted': indicates that the transfer of funds has been completed and the application for fund withdrawal has entered the bank approval process. Please be patient and wait for the funds to arrive.
'Rejected': This indicates that there is an issue with the fund withdrawal application, such as withdrawing funds from a different account or providing incorrect payment information. Please verify your application information or consult customer service.
'Withdrawn': means that you have found that the notification information is incorrect or the payment information is incorrect. You can click 'Withdraw'.
